Mild, cloudy and drizzly

Another broadly cloudy and drizzly day ahead, especially in the west.

Kickstarting your morning

Welcome to the Breakfast Brief, offering your daily weather forecast and a sneak peek at the day's news. 

Weather outlook

Another largely overcast day ahead with patchy light rain and drizzle in spots. A few local bright spells perhaps breaking through in the south and east.

Mild with temperatures up to 16°C in Dublin and Newcastle, with temperatures widely remaining into the double digits overnight too.
